NDT completes initial Amarok field investigation

NDT Ventures Ltd NDE

NDT Ventures has provides an update on its Amarok property located 70
kilometres northwest of Rankin Inlet in Nunavut, Canada.
In November, 2001, NDT finalized an agreement with the Hunter Exploration
Group, to acquire this new property discovered during a regional
exploration program. At Amarok, gold values occur within a banded iron
formation (BIF) that is upward of 100 metres thick and has yielded gold
values of up to 9.8 grams per tonne at the AV Wolf discovery occurrence.
NDT's initial field investigation has confirmed previous sampling and
defined surface gold mineralization over a 100-metre by 600-metre area that
remains open along strike. Of 57 samples taken, 30 reported gold values
exceeding 100 parts per billion with 16 assaying in excess of one gram per
tonne gold. Anomalous gold values from chip sampling of BIF have been
identified, on strike, over one kilometre to the northeast of the
discovery, suggesting the productive horizon may extend over several
kilometres.
Government regional magnetic data show that the AV Wolf discovery lies on
the southern end of a prominent 17-kilometre-long, northeast trending,
magnetic high measuring up to three kilometres wide. A second magnetic high
occurs approximately three kilometres along strike to the northeast. This
target extends the trend an additional eight kilometres and is up to three
kilometres wide. To cover the area of potential, the company has acquired
additional prospecting permits and exploration claims and its land position
now totals over 70,000 hectares. Only a small portion of this ground has
been investigated to date.
NDT's next phase of exploration will include a program of detailed airborne
magnetics over the main two anomalies and the surrounding ground. The
objective of this work will be to locate and prioritize specific targets
that can be field checked in search of potential drill targets. NDT can
earn a 100-per-cent interest in the property, subject to a royalty, by
conducting exploration totalling $1,125,000, issuing one million shares and
paying $30,000 in cash over a four-year period. This agreement is subject
to confirmation of regulatory approval.
The Amarok property is situated within a highly prospective geological
terrain known to host large gold deposits. The Meliadine West zone, located
40 kilometres to the southeast, reports a 4.9 million-ounce resource and
the Meadowbank property, located 200 kilometres to the northwest, contains
a resource of three million ounces.
